Japan's government will hold a ceremony on Nov. 22 to mark restoration work being completed on Shuri Castle's main hall in Okinawa Prefecture, which burned down in 2019, Chief Cabinet Secretary Minoru Kihara said. https://www.japantimes.co.jp/news/2026/06/02/japan/okinawa-shuri-castle-ceremony/?utm_medium=Social&utm_source=mastodon #japan #shuricastle #okinawa #ryukyukingdom #naha
Ceremony set for November will mark Shuri Castle’s main hall being restored

Restoration work for the main hall began in November 2022 following a fire in October 2019.

Once thought lost forever, portraits of monarchs from the Ryukyu Kingdom have been discovered in the U.S. and sent back to Okinawa. https://www.japantimes.co.jp/news/2024/04/22/japan/history/displaced-artifacts-returned-to-okinawa/ #japan #history #okinawa #wwii #ryukyukingdom #museums #painting #art #portraits #artifacts
Artifacts missing after Battle of Okinawa returned from U.S.

Items that include portraits of kings from the Ryukyu Kingdom have returned after going missing in 1945.
